**Runbook: HarborNote digest scheduler — backlog recovery**

If the nightly digest batch hasn't fired by 02:30, check the scheduler lease first — nine times out of ten another worker is holding it from a crashed run. Break the lease, requeue the pending window, and watch the send rate climb back to normal (~400/min). Don't re-run manually more than once or folks get double digests. When you page anyone, include the scheduler's current token, printed below.

build token for tawif-bahip: htk31_68bba16e1afabfef4ecc69408c06f16

## Build Provenance: Agent Clock Skew

Support note: provenance timestamps on Harkwell build agents can drift up to 90 seconds because agents sync against the regional pool on different intervals. Do not treat small timestamp inversions between a build and its attestation as tampering. Anything over five minutes, escalate to the infra rotation. When filing, always include the provenance record's header, which starts with the token shown below.

pipeline stamp: htk31_3c6b63a1fd55b8745625d3b6ce9c5fc

The scheduled collection of one pallet of recalled VoltBee travel chargers from the Harrowfield depot did not occur yesterday afternoon. The carrier, Quickline Freight, reports the driver arrived after the dock closed. The pallet remains shrink-wrapped in bay 4 and is flagged as recall stock, so it cannot sit past Thursday. A replacement pick-up has been booked for tomorrow between 09:00 and 11:00. Because this is recall material, the courier hand-over must follow the confidential instruction below.

dispatch memo: the sorius tamius courier leaves the praeth ledger at gate 4873 under passcode 928014

# Quillbrook Environments

Quillbrook runs three environments: dev, staging, and production. Each has its own search cluster, and a nightly reindex job rebuilds the full search index at 02:00 local cluster time. The job drains query traffic to the warm replica first, so brief latency bumps during the window are expected and not a paging condition. As a contractor you will mostly touch staging; its reindex runs an hour earlier to avoid overlapping backups. The reindex job reads its settings from the values below.

deployment values, tawif-kageg:
zorael:
  log_level: debug
  metrics_host: metrics.zorael.qorvelsys.internal
  pin: 3988
  pool_size: 32